Fall Flavors

The onset of fall ushers in a coziness and warmth unlike any other time of year. The crispness in the air invites you to put on your favorite sweater and sip from a mug of hot chocolate, enjoying the change in weather and gearing up for holiday festivities. However, fall can be one of the busiest times of year for college students, and, when midterms are quickly followed by final exams, it can be difficult to pause long enough to full enjoy fall. Even so, college students can still partake in fall traditions from their dorm rooms, and it can be as simple as a snack.

A cold, fall day pairs perfectly with a mug filled with hot chocolate, coffee, cider, or tea. Fall flavors like pumpkin spice or cinnamon can be easily added to your choice of hot tea or coffee to celebrate the season. While coffee and tea are enjoyed year-round, hot beverages like apple cider and hot chocolate are more specific to the fall and winter months, and a mug of either is sure to make you “feel like fall.”

While traditional fall foods like apple pies and popcorn balls may be difficult to make in a dorm room, there are several accessible fall snack options for students to enjoy. A fall charcuterie board, for example, is the perfect addition to any fall or Friendsgiving celebration, Hallmark movie night, or dinner replacement. There is no “perfect” way to make a charcuterie board, and you can individualize each board to include your favorite foods, whether savory, sweet, or the perfect combination of both, and seasonal treats. It is common to add varieties of meats, cheese, fruits, and vegetables. If you are creating a fall-themed board, I would suggest adding small decorative pumpkins, including apples and caramel, and adding candy corn (of course!). 

No matter how busy you are, there are ways to alter your daily routine to celebrate the onset of fall. So, pick the seasonal pumpkin spice creamer. Choose a mug of hot chocolate over your routine coffee. Soak in the beauty of this season by making small changes - starting with your food! Filling you favorite mug and sharing your personalized charcuterie board friends are two simple ways to celebrate fall as a college student. So, let’s get started!
